Etymology

edit

From a noun form of Arabic مَلَكَ (malaka).[1]

Noun

edit

mamlaka (ma class, plural only)

  1. authority (power to enforce rules or give orders)
  2. dominion

Usage notes

edit

This word is morphologically plural but semantically singular. If a plural sense is required, it may be put in the n class.
